Competitors are required to plan and shoot a video on location (generally 30 seconds or one minute in length) to convey the theme of the event. Editing is done in the competition area with special emphasis on professional production of the video by industry standards, quality of audio and video, and adequate conveyance of the theme to the viewer of the final piece.
